Synopsis

After six years of quietly saving Cascade over a hundred million in losses as an unofficial French interpreter, admin assistant Ella Hayes has her translation allowance cut by a power-hungry new boss. She stops doing unpaid work—and lets the company learn how indispensable she is, before choosing her own business over a belated promotion.
